/* CSS Document */

@import 'lef-common.css';

#outer-wrapper {background-color: #eee;}

#outer-wrapper, #content {height:1%;position:relative;}
#homeFlash{position:absolute;left:-264px; top:8px;}

/* noflash version */
#homeFlash * {margin:0; padding:0; list-style:none;}
#homeFlash img {margin:0 0 0 37px;position:absolute; top:0; display:none; z-index:0;}
#homeFlash img.active {display:inline;}
#homeFlash #slidenav {position:absolute; z-index:1; left:265px; top:0;width:220px;}
#homeFlash #slidenav a {display:block; float:left; width:215px; height:107px; text-indent:-3000px; overflow:hidden; background: url('to make ie work');}


/* columns bottom */
#left-column {background: url(images/left-column-bg.gif) repeat-x 0 0; padding: 32px 132px 18px 45px; width: 454px;}
#left-column h1 {background: url(images/logo.gif) no-repeat; height: 59px; margin: 0 0 50px 0; text-indent: -9999px; width: 181px;}
#left-column h2 {background: url(images/h2-bg.gif) no-repeat; height: 32px; margin: 0 0 9px 0; text-indent: -9999px; width: 450px;}
#left-column h3 {font-size: 170%; font-weight: bold; line-height: 150%;}


#left-column h4 { font-weight:bold; font-size:105%; }
#left-column img.download {margin: 0 0 0 -3px;}

#left-column .left {width: 218px; border-right: 1px solid #92a37b; margin: 34px 0 0 0;}
#left-column .left h3 {background: url(images/h4-enquiries.gif) no-repeat; height: 14px; margin: 0 0 8px 0; text-indent: -9999px; width: 55px;}
* html #left-column .left h3 {margin-bottom: 0;}
#left-column .left input.text, #left-column .left textarea {font-family: Arial, Helvetica, sans-serif; color: #555; font-size: 100%; margin: 0 0 3px 0; width: 201px;}
#left-column .left textarea {height: 35px;}
#left-column .left input.submit {margin: 0 0 0 -4px;}
#left-column .formlabel { display:none; }

#left-column .right {padding: 34px 0 0 16px; line-height: 110%;}
#left-column .right h3 {background: url(images/h4-contactus.gif) no-repeat; height: 11px; margin: 0 0 9px 0; text-indent: -9999px; width: 64px;}
* html #left-column .right h3 {margin-bottom: 0;}
#left-column ul {margin: 0 0 15px 25px;}

#right-column {padding: 34px 0 0 0; position: relative; float: right; width: 308px; height: 555px;}
\ html #right-column {height: 560px;}
#right-column img {position: absolute; bottom: 0; right: 0;}
#right-column .blurb {background: url(images/rhs-blurb.gif) no-repeat 26px 0; float: left; height: 147px; text-indent: -9999px; width: 222px;}

.col1 h2, .col2 h2, .col3 h2 {border-bottom: 1px solid #7c8a4c;}

.col1 {float: left; width: 220px; margin: 0 54px 0 0; padding-top: 23px;}
.col1 h2 {margin:0;}
.col1 ul {list-style: none; margin:0; padding: 0;font-size:11px;}
.col1 ul li {border-bottom: 1px solid #7c8a4c;}
.col1 ul a {color: #505050; display: block; font-weight: bold; padding: 5px 0;}


.col2 {float: left; width: 263px; margin: 0 54px 0 0; padding-top: 23px;}
.col2 p {margin-bottom:10px;}
.col3 {float: left; width: 220px; padding-top: 23px; margin-bottom: 27px;}
.col3 p {margin-bottom:15px;}
.col1, .col2, .col3 { margin-top:327px;}

.labelwide strong {display:inline-block;width:61px;}
#footer {border-top: 1px solid #c5cab4;}
